Touring cycling around Zierbena offers diverse landscapes, combining coastal environments with mountainous terrain. The region is characterized by its position on the Cantabrian Sea, featuring La Arena Beach and Zierbana Dunes, alongside hills such as Serantes, Montaño, and Punta Lucero. Dedicated cycling paths, including Bizkaia's longest "bidegorri," traverse lush woods and provide access to scenic vistas. This area provides a variety of routes for different cycling preferences.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many touring cycling routes can I find around Zierbena?

Zierbena offers a wide array of touring cycling routes, with over 160 options available. These routes cater to various preferences, combining coastal paths with more challenging mountainous terrain.

What are the different difficulty levels for touring cycling routes in Zierbena?

The routes around Zierbena are diverse in difficulty. You'll find approximately 23 easy routes, 52 moderate routes, and 90 difficult routes, ensuring there's something for every skill level, from leisurely rides to demanding ascents.

Are there any family-friendly touring cycling routes in Zierbena?

Yes, Zierbena offers several family-friendly options. The region is known for its dedicated cycling paths, including Bizkaia's longest 'bidegorri' (exclusive bike and walking path) which starts at La Arena Beach. These paths often traverse lush woods and provide a safe and enjoyable experience for families. Look for routes categorized as 'easy' for the most suitable options.

What kind of terrain can I expect on touring cycling routes in Zierbena?

Zierbena's touring cycling routes feature a diverse landscape. You can expect a mix of coastal paths offering stunning sea views, such as those near La Arena Beach and the Zierbana Dunes. Inland, routes ascend hills like Serantes, Montaño, and Punta Lucero, providing more challenging climbs and panoramic vistas. Many paths are also surrounded by lush woods.

What are some notable landmarks or natural features I can see along the touring cycling routes?

Cycling in Zierbena allows you to explore a rich blend of natural beauty and historical sites. You can ride along the Greenway of the Montes del Hierro, which explores historical mining landscapes. Other points of interest include the Punta Lucero Battery and the Old Coastal Artillery Battery, offering historical insights and scenic views. The charming Zierbena Marina is also a pleasant stop.

Are there any circular touring cycling routes in Zierbena?

Yes, many touring cycling routes in Zierbena are designed as loops, allowing you to start and end at the same point. Examples include the Montes de Hierro Greenway Loop, which is 40.8 km, or the Superb bike trail – Cycle Path loop from Muskiz, a moderate 44.8 km path. These circular routes are convenient for exploration without needing to retrace your steps.

What is the best time of year to go touring cycling in Zierbena?

The best time for touring cycling in Zierbena is generally during the spring (April to June) and autumn (September to October) months. During these periods, the weather is typically mild and pleasant, with less extreme heat than summer and fewer rainy days than winter, making for ideal cycling conditions to enjoy both coastal and mountainous routes.

Can I access Zierbena's cycling routes using public transport?

Yes, Zierbena is well-connected and accessible by public transport, particularly from nearby Bilbao, which is just 20 minutes away. This makes it convenient for cyclists to reach the starting points of various routes without needing a car. Public transport options can also be useful for longer point-to-point rides.

What do other touring cyclists enjoy most about cycling in Zierbena?

The touring cycling experience in Zierbena is high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 stars from over 500 reviews. Cyclists often praise the region's diverse landscapes, which seamlessly blend stunning coastal views with challenging mountain ascents. The extensive network of dedicated cycling paths, or 'bidegorris,' and the historical elements found along routes, such as those on Punta Lucero, are also frequently highlighted as major attractions.

Are there any cafes or pubs near the cycling routes in Zierbena?

Yes, Zierbena offers several spots for refreshments. The charming fishing port of Zierbena itself is known for its magnificent seafood restaurants, providing a great place to refuel. Additionally, routes passing through or near towns like Muskiz and Gallarta will have cafes and pubs where cyclists can take a break and enjoy local hospitality.

Are there any long-distance touring cycling routes available?

Yes, Zierbena is part of the Northern Route of the Camino de Santiago, offering unique opportunities for longer-distance cycling along this historic trail. Additionally, routes like the Valverde Tunnel – La Arena Beach loop from Muskiz extends for 74.7 km, and the El Sobaco Tunnel – El Pobal Ironworks Museum loop from Putxeta is a challenging 106.6 km, providing options for those seeking extended rides.
